Unicorn Overlord Story and Gameplay Overview

Last week, Atlus and Vanillaware announced their new fantasy tactical RPG Unicorn Overlord. Now, for TGS, they have revealed additional details about the story and gameplay of this upcoming game.

Set on a continent home to humans, elves, angels, and the beast-like bestrals, Unicorn Overlord follows Prince Alain of Cornia, who flees the coup by one of his generals and becomes the leader of the Liberation Army. Ten years after these events, he leads a rebellion alongside numerous other characters who join his quest.

You will freely explore a vast overworld and recruit over 60 unique characters to your cause. A key feature of the game is the freedom you have to choose what order to do things in – where to go, what battles to fight, and what cities to liberate. As you liberate cities, you’ll gain access to facilities like armorers and provisioners, helping you to build up your troops and prepare for the next battle.

In combat, you’ll be in charge of strategy by forming units, setting their tactics, and deciding where to send them. When they encounter an enemy, real-time battle begins. Your allies will use skills based on the tactics you’ve set up, so you’ll need to learn from combat and prepare accordingly.

It will include 3 difficulty levels, as well as an online mode where you fight against other players in PVP battles. Pre-orders will also come with a heraldry pack that lets you customize your flag with emblems based on Odin Sphere, Dragon’s Crown, and 13 Sentinels: Aegis Rim. A Digital Deluxe edition and physical Collector’s Edition are also available.

Unicorn Overlord will be out on March, 8, 2024, for Nintendo Switch, PS4, PS5, and Xbox Series X|S.
